The equation to the normal to the curve y = sin x at (0, 0) is

(a) x = 0
(b) y = 0
(c) x + y = 0
(d) x − y = 0

Open in App
Solution

(c) x + y = 0

Given:y=sin xOn differentiating both sides w.r.t. x, we getdydx=cos xSlope of the tangent = dydx0, 0= cos 0 =1Slope of the normal, m = -11=-1Given:x1, y1=0, 0Equation of the normal=y-y1=mx-x1y-0=-1x-0y=-xx+y=0
